Case #12/9/08–1 — Carlo and Anne Simoni

Carlo and Anne Simoni have applied for a special exception under section 11.4 of the Wilton Zoning Ordinance and a variance to section 6.3.5(a) of the Ordinance, in connection with a proposed subdivision of Lot H–56, at Isaac Frye Highway and Badger Farm Road. The special exception would allow construction of a driveway that would cross a wetland area, and the variance would allow a single common driveway to access three normal frontage lots and one reduced frontage lot.

Faiman read the public notice and introduced the board members.

Earl Sanford of Sanford Engineering represented the applicant and explained that three lots fronting Badger Farm Road have the required 200 feet of frontage and the fourth does not. The ordinance allows for two regular frontage lots and two alternative frontage lots and so the applicant is requesting a variance to allow for this more conforming layout. He also presented photos of the proposed wetland crossing area on Lot H-56-6, which fronts Isaac Fry Highway. He said that there is presently a broken 8” culvert at the proposed location. The applicant is proposing an 18” x 32’ culvert. He said that the length of the shared driveway for the Badger Farm Road lots is 738 feet.

Faiman said that there may be a limit of 600 feet for shared driveways, but he couldn’t remember if that was an ordinance or perhaps a subdivision regulation.

Mr. Sanford read through the variance criteria for both an area and use variance as well as the special exception for a wetland crossing. He said that the proposed crossing would encompass 1,610 sq. ft.

Faiman read a letter from the con com stating that they had met with Mr. Sanford and Raymond Shea and that they had no objection to the wetland crossing, the private drive nor the snowmobile trail.

Abutter Paul Levesque said that it would be a more acceptable subdivision if there were just 5 lots instead of the proposed 6 lots. He also said that he didn’t see a hardship in the variance request.
